While traditional casino slots are mechanical devices, online versions use random number generators (RNG) to determine the symbols that appear on the reels after a spin. This ensures that each spin is fair and the results cannot be influenced by the player. Online casinos are regulated by regulatory bodies to make sure that their RNG software is tested and verified.

In addition to video clips, you can find out more about a slot game by looking at the pay table. These tables list the payouts for each symbol and indicate what combinations are needed to trigger them. You can also see how many paylines are in the slot and what they are called. Generally, winning combinations must land on the same pay line to receive a payout.

Another aspect to consider when choosing an online slot is its theme. Today’s slot machines convey a themed experience through symbols, sound effects and graphics. Some themes are based on television shows, sports celebrities or even rock bands. These are developed through licensing agreements and are known as branded slots. These games are popular and often have the highest payouts.

You should also choose a slot game that has a bonus round. These can be simple, like a picking game where players pick items to win coins, or complex and challenging. Some include skill-testing features, such as driving a minecart on a wobbly railway to nab more coins. A bonus round can also introduce a new type of wild symbol, a multiplier or a cascading reels feature.
